Artillery Wood Cemetery

Artillery Wood Cemetery, near , , is a Commonwealth War Graves Commission cemetery from the First World War. The grounds were assigned to the in perpetuity by King Albert I of Belgium in recognition of the sacrifices made by the British Empire in the defence and liberation of during the war.
